**Internal Memo — Sunsetting the Ardenline Range**

Welcome aboard! One of the first things on your plate: we're retiring the Ardenline product range at the end of next quarter. Sales have been sliding for two years, and the parts supply for the older units is getting painful. We've mapped migration paths to the Ferro series for the top forty accounts, and support commitments run another eighteen months. Comms to customers go out once you've signed off. The confidential rationale sits just below for your eyes.

management briefing: Headcount on the Belix team goes from 60 to 93 by the end of November. Gross margin on Belix came in at 23 percent against a plan of 47 percent.

## Changed defaults

Heads up: the Ledgerline tax-rate lookup cache now defaults to a 15-minute TTL instead of 24 hours. Turns out rates in the Veldt County sandbox were going stale mid-demo, which was embarrassing. Eviction is now LRU rather than FIFO, and the cache warms on boot. If you're reviewing, check that nothing hardcodes the old TTL. The new defaults land as follows.

deployment values, bajop-taweg:
holwyn:
  log_level: debug
  metrics_host: metrics.holwyn.zemvarsys.internal
  pool_size: 32

Each worker node pulls jobs from the Fjordline
# queue, transcodes into the ladder defined in profiles.yaml, and
# writes progress rows back to the jobs database. Do not raise
# worker_concurrency above 4 on the small nodes; it starves the
# encoder and jobs stall at 99%. Retries are handled upstream, so
# leave retry_count at 0 here. The jobs database is reached via
# the connection string set directly below this comment.

database URL for bahop-yagep: mssql://sildor_svc:35ha7jz@db-fb6d.nelvrodyn.example:5432/casath

**Ticket LIFT-442: Signature check failing on sim builds**

New builds of Hoistline, our elevator-dispatch simulator, are failing the signature check in CI. The verify step still references the key we retired last sprint. For anyone new: build artifacts must verify before promotion, no exceptions. Update your local trust store with the current signing key, which is listed below.

deploy key for kahag-kagaf: bky9_uLYdkfG6Z